    I've used the bleach white on my 2016 tires with the aluminum wheels and have no issues damaging them. I apply water to them first, spray the tires, scrub with a brush and rinse. I haven't bought it yet... But I read here on TM to use some stuff called Rejex on the inner and outer part of your wheels. Supposed to help keep the brake dust off also.
